Mourinho remains undefeated in European finals and is already eternal

All roads lead to Rome and Jos Mourinho has once again found the path to victory on his way to the Italian capital. The Portuguese coach, whom the spotlights stopped shining after the irregular end of his time at Manchester United and his blank adventure at Tottenham, has returned to the front line at the Olympic. He came to a ‘giallorossi’ team away from the Champions League in ‘calcium’ and has given them their desired and elusive European metal. He is already eternal.

“We have made history. It is a tournament in which we believed and that we wanted to win from the beginning,” said a Mourinho who raised the Conference after winning (1-0) at Feyenoord. ‘The Special One’, excited after five years without titles, remains undefeated in the European finals. He has played five and has won all five with four different teams. Two with Porto (UEFA 2003 and Champions 2004), one with Inter (2010 Champions League), another with United (2017 Europa League) and the latter with Roma. In Tirana he achieved a unique European ‘triple’. No coach has the ‘Orejona’, the Europa League and the Conference in his palms. Only him.

Mou, praised in the ‘calcium’ and revered in Rome, has returned to Serie A continental glory. Since 2010, when he won the Champions League with Inter, no Italian team had won a European title. 12 years later, the Portuguese has returned to ‘champion’. After finishing sixth in Serie A with Roma, in Europa League positions, and falling in the Coppa quarter-finals against the ‘Nerazzurri’, the victory in the Conference has made his first season at the Olimpico historic. He is already a legend and does not think about leaving a club with which he has a contract until 2024.

“I really like being here. I accepted this project that has a duration of three years. After it is finished we will see what happens,” said the Portuguese. Now, after becoming the second coach after Giovanni Trapattoni to win five European titles (the Italian won one Champions League, three UEFA Cups and one Cup Winners’ Cup with Juventus and Inter) Mourinho aspires to bring Roma closer to the ‘calcium’ elite and the Champions League. 26 career titles

Roma, after losing the European Cup in 1984 and the UEFA in 1991, finally won a continental trophy. The 1961 Inter-Cities Fairs Cup (a title not approved by the highest body in European football) is no longer alone. The ‘Emperor’ Mourinho gave them his first trophy in 14 years (the 2008 Cup was his last award) adding to his museum. The Conference already has its place. The Portuguese has 26 titles on his resume. Six with Porto, eight with Chelsea, five with Inter, three with Real Madrid, three with Manchester United and one with Roma. that give shape to a list of winners in which the only thing missing is the European Super Cup.
